About

This is an open phase II multicentre study evaluating the efficacy and safety of the non pegylated liposomal doxorubicin (Myocet®) and docetaxel (Taxotere®) combination as first-line treatment of patients with metastatic HER2/neu negative breast cancer.

Full description

Phase II non comparative study, assessing the safety (primarily cardiac safety) and efficacy in patients with locally advanced or metastatic HER2/neu negative breast cancer not yet treated with chemotherapy for metastatic disease.

Myocet and Taxotere will be given for a maximum of 6 cycles. Endpoints: cardiotoxicity (left ventricular ejection fraction decrease and/or symptoms of heart failure), serious other toxicity, disease progression.

Inclusion criteria

  • Women with histologically documented metastatic or locally advanced metastatic HER2/neu negative breast cancer.
  • In the case of previous adjuvant or neoadjuvant chemotherapy with anthracyclines or taxanes, this must have been completed more than 12 months before inclusion.
  • In the case of previous adjuvant or neoadjuvant chemotherapy, cumulative anthracycline dose ≤ 360 mg/m2 of doxorubicin or 600 mg/m2 of epirubicin or 75 mg/m2 of mitoxantrone on inclusion.
  • Previous endocrine therapy is authorized (endocrine therapy other than goserelin must be stopped before starting treatment).
  • Previous radiotherapy is authorized, if discontinued ≥ 4 weeks prior to inclusion in the study and if < 10% of the bone marrow was within the irradiated area.
  • Age ≥ 18 years.
  • Performance status 0,1, or 2.
  • Life expectancy ≥ 3 months.
  • Evaluable disease.
  • Normal LVEF (multigated acquisition [MUGA] scan or echocardiography).
  • Normal haematological, hepatic and renal parameters: neutrophils ≥ 1.5 x 10^9/l; platelets ≥ 100 x 10^9/l; hemoglobin (Hb) ≥ 6 mmol/L; total bilirubin ≤ 1.5 times the upper limit of normal (ULN); transaminases ≤ 2.5 x ULN; alkaline phosphatase ≤ 2.5 x ULN; creatinine ≤ 1.5 x ULN.
  • Dated and signed written informed consent.

Exclusion criteria

  • Previous chemotherapy for metastatic disease.
  • History of other cancer, except for cervical carcinoma in situ treated by cone resection or basal cell or squamous cell skin cancer.
  • History of congestive heart failure or myocardial infarction ≤ 1 year; cardiac function: NYHA ≥ 2 or LVEF < 50%. Uncontrolled significant heart disease, such as unstable angina.
  • Poorly controlled hypertension.
  • Performance status 3, 4.
  • Symptomatic or progressive brain metastases.
  • Active infection or other serious underlying disease.
  • Concomitant participation in other clinical trials.
  • Pregnant women or nursing mothers; patients of childbearing potential without effective contraception.
  • Absolute medical contraindication to the use of corticosteroid premedication.
  • Allergy to polysorbate 80, doxorubicin, or egg lecithin.
  • NCI-CTC grade > 1 peripheral neuropathy.
  • Patients not able to comply with regular medical follow-up
